Minutes — Management Meeting: Second-Source Supplier Search

Attendees: regional operations leads and branch managers. Procurement reported that reliance on Hollowmere Fabrication for the Trelling valve line remains a single-point risk. Two candidate suppliers, one in Ashgrove and one in Penwick, passed initial screening; sample orders approved. Branch managers to flag any quality deviations during trial runs and hold safety stock at current levels. Decision point set for the next quarterly review. The plan this supports is recorded below.

management briefing: Headcount on the Belix team goes from 60 to 93 by the end of November. Gross margin on Belix came in at 23 percent against a plan of 47 percent.

**Migration step 4: Retire the Ostrell ORM adapter**

Swap the legacy Ostrell adapter for the new Brindlecote data layer. Remove implicit query string interpolation; all statements must go through bound parameters. Security review required before merge since connection pooling and credential scoping change. Verify the replacement service boots with the settings shown below before proceeding to step 5.

service settings:
ralael:
  pin: 7453
  tenant: zorath
  seal: seal_087806e4
  metrics_host: metrics.ralael.paliqworks.example
  standby_team: fraath
  escalation: praok-istiel
  nonce: 10e083

Hi team,

Before I hand off the 3.2 release, please note the humidity sensor drift reported on Verdana controllers in the Elmbrook trial site. Drift exceeds 4% after roughly ten days of continuous operation; firmware 3.2.1 adds an automatic recalibration cycle every 72 hours. Support should advise growers to install 3.2.1 and trigger a manual recalibration once. The hotfix bundle must be verified before distribution, so I'm including the signing key used for the 3.2.1 packages below.

release key, fahof-yagap: bky3_m5d

TICKET PX-4471 — Staging env misconfigured for telemetry compression

Beaconforge staging is sending telemetry payloads uncompressed. Root cause: BF_COMPRESS_CODEC was set to "none" instead of "zstd" after last week's redeploy, and BF_COMPRESS_LEVEL is missing entirely. Effect: payload sizes up 6x, ingest alarms firing. Fix before Thursday's release cut. Correct values: BF_COMPRESS_CODEC=zstd, BF_COMPRESS_LEVEL=3. The collector also rejects uploads without auth, so the ingest credential must be restored on the following line of the env file.

env line for yahaf-kageg: VAULT_KEY5=978f5